Origins and Family

Recorded place of birth include Kraków[2], a city with powiat rights in Poland[28], in Poland[29] and Warsaw[9], a city with powiat rights in Poland[30], in Poland[31]. John Albert Vasa was born on June 25, 1612[3]. His father was Sigismund III Vasa[11]. His mother was Constance of Austria[12].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include Catholic priest[6] and Catholic bishop[7]. Positions held include cardinal[14], a title[32]; bishop of Krakow[15], a historical episcopal title[33]; and apostolic administrator[16], a position[34].

Personal Life

John Albert Vasa's religion is recorded as Catholic Church[17].

Death and Burial

John Albert Vasa died on December 29, 1634[5]. He passed away in Padua[4]. The cause of death was smallpox[23]. Burial took place at Wawel Cathedral[10].
